Question Moving to Australia

HI all

We are moving to Sydney soon. Can anyone tell brief detail about cost of living in Aus. specialy in Sydney. how much is the rent for reasonable 3 bed house? and other utilites etc. How much is the income tax there?

How good is 100k salary range and what will be the tax deduction?

Do Houses in Australia have central air conditioning system?

Hi there

I live in Sydney so feel well qualified to help you out with any questions about my fair city!

The cost of living in Sydney is about 75% the cost of living in London- I know as I've been there recently and been grocery shopping with my best friend, who lives there, and was astonished at the prices you guys pay for food!!

As far as rent goes, this varies enormously depending on which suburb you want to live in. Give me some more details and I'll be happy to supply some median rents for you here.

As far as AUS $100K salary goes, this is quite high and well above the national average of $49K. How much you spend naturally depends on your lifestyle habits, however For income tax rates see this link:

Individual income tax rates

As far as air con goes, this again depends on where you live, how much rent you're willing to pay, and whether or not you need it to survive. We only just had ducted air installed last year, and it is well used in our summers. However, there are loads of properties with air con so you need not be worried that we don't possess such luxuries! By the way, our heating/cooling costs are also a LOT cheaper than what UK residents pay.

The best rental sites for Oz are www.domain.com.au and Real Estate, Property, Land and Homes for Sale, lease and rent - realestate.com.au - you will be able to get an idea of what you should be paying from looking up these. Any other questions- feel free to ask!
